BCCI Hints At Expanded 94-Match IPL. Reports Makes Big Claim On New Teams

IPL chairman Arun Dhumal said the BCCI is seriously considering to expand the league to a 94-match home-and-away format from the next media rights cycle, which falls in 2028. The IPL currently has the 74-match format ever since Gujarat Titans (GT) and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) entered the fray in 2022. "Definitely, that might be an opportunity. We've been discussing in ICC, we've been discussing in-house in BCCI. Given how the interest of the fan is changing with regard to bilateral and ICC events, in regard to franchise cricket and T20 cricket, we'll have to talk more seriously about it and see how we can create maximum value for the stakeholders of the game."

IPL 2025: Which Four Teams Are Likely To Make the Playoffs?

It has been a fascinating 18th edition of the Indian Premier League. The biggest talking point of the season has been the dominance of the perennial underachievers and the poor performance of most of the powerhouses. Royal Challengers Bengaluru, Delhi Capitals and Punjab Kings - who don't have even one IPL title between them - have set the stage on fire and been in the top cluster since the start of the tournament. Meanwhile, five-time winners - Chennai Super Kings, three-time champions - Kolkata Knight Riders and Sunrisers Hyderabad and Rajasthan Royals - who have lifted the trophy on one occasion each - have been below par and struggled to build any sort of momentum in their campaign this season. And then there is Mumbai Indians - who had a disastrous start and looked down and out before staging one of the most remarkable turnarounds in IPL history!

Ex-India Stars Question Axar Patel-Led Delhi Capitals' Death Over Tactics vs RCB

Former cricketers Anil Kumble, Sanjay Bangar and Wasim Jaffer pointed out the tactical flaw in Delhi Capitals captain Axar Patel's plan during the death phase of the second innings which led to their six-wicket downfall against Royal Challengers Bengaluru in the 18th edition of the Indian Premier League (IPL). During Delhi's attempt to defend its 162/8, the entire chase became a pulsating affair when the equation came down to 38 runs required from 24 deliveries. Mukesh Kumar bowled the 17th over, and the duo of Krunal Pandya and Virat Kohli managed to steal 12 runs away.

'Haven't Punched Above Weight': RCB Official Wants Star Duo To Do More

A big part of Royal Challengers Bengaluru's success this season has been the performance of under-rated spinners Krunal Pandya and Suyash Sharma but their director of cricket Mo Bobat doesn't think the two are punching above their weight. Both Krunal and Suyash have managed to stem the flow of runs in the middle overs, complimenting a strong batting unit. While Krunal has bagged 13 wickets, Suyash has kept his economy rate under eight runs per over in the nine games he has been a part of.
